Truck vibrates/shudders 55-70 4th gear 3/4 throttle

500

Asked by Jared Sep 19, 2017 at 01:41 AM about the 1994 GMC Sierra 1500 C1500 SLE Extended Cab LB

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

I have a 94 GMC sierra 5.7 V8, during a cold start I
will get a random miss fire but goes away with a
touch of throttle. At speeds in 4th gear around 50 -
70 mph. The truck will vibrate/shudder as like I
snap the throttle shut when I depress the throttle to
the 3/4 spot..
I have done: plugs, cap, rotor, wires, egr valve, map
sensor, rebuilt the TBI,
I'm thinking this is a vehicle to lean issue and the
cat is possibly plugged causing exhaust to pool at
the o2 sensor tricking the PCM to think its to rich.
I temped the cat at operating temp idle...and I had
336 going into the cat and 256 coming out.. I
thought regardless the out flow temp of a cat
should be hotter than the intake of the cat

Well I did more self diagnostics.. And pulled the 15 amp fuse turn B/U which also powers the TCC solenoid. Truck only jerks and bucks only in 4th gear . if I force the pedal into the kickdown spot the engine will stay bogged down untill I come off the throttle. Last night while just looking for wiring issues I found insulation on the wire going to the knock sensor was exposing the copper wire but not touching any metal. But I think I've gotten it down to a engine fuel/air or ignition issue. What is the likely hood of the coil only failing at operating temp and in the given driving scenario. I found the problem, it was a faulty icm, I put a new one in and the truck is running 90% better..I'm going to take it in for a final timing adjustment and see if it gets to 100%
